HOMEMADE SLIDER BUNS



Homemade Slider Buns image

Homemade slider buns are easy to make, whether you use the bread machine or the oven. Use for mini burgers or sandwiches like pulled pork.

Provided by Diana Rattray

Categories     Side Dish     Appetizer     Lunch     Dinner     Bread

Time 2h48m

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 (1/4-ounce) package/2 1/4 teaspoons active dry yeast
1/2 cup water (warm, about 110 F)
2/3 cup milk (room temperature)
1 large egg
3 tablespoons butter (melted and cooled slightly)
2 1/2 tablespoons sugar
1 1/4 teaspoons salt
3 cups all-purpose flour ( dip and sweep method )
Butter or oil (for greasing the bowl)
Optional Toppings:
1 large egg white
1 tablespoon water
1/4 cup sesame seeds or poppy seeds
Melted butter

Steps:

  • Gather the ingredients.
  • Combine the yeast and warm water in a large bowl or the bowl of a stand mixer. Let the mixture stand for about 10 minutes, until foamy.
  • In a small bowl, whisk the milk, egg, and melted butter together to blend.
  • Add the milk mixture to the yeast mixture along with the sugar, salt, and flour.
  • Knead the dough by hand (or using a stand mixer with the dough hook) for 8 to 10 minutes, adding a little more flour if necessary to keep the dough from sticking to your hands, the countertop, or the sides of the bowl. The dough should be smooth and elastic at this point.
  • Generously grease a large bowl with butter or oil. Gather the dough into a ball and place it into the greased bowl. Turn it over a few times to coat the dough thoroughly.
  •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and let the dough rise for 1 to 1 1/2 hours, or until it has doubled in bulk.
  • Line 2 large baking sheets with parchment paper or lightly grease the pans.
  • Punch down and pat the dough into a rectangle.
  • Cut the dough into 18 pieces, about 1 1/2 to 1 3/4 ounces each (or smaller).
  • Shape the dough pieces into firm balls, flatten slightly with your hand, and place on the prepared baking sheets 2 to 3 inches apart.
  • Cover the buns with a lightweight kitchen towel and let them rise in a draft-free spot for about 30 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 375 F and arrange racks in the lower and upper thirds of the oven. If using the egg wash , whisk the egg white with 1 tablespoon of water until blended.
  • Before placing in the oven, brush each roll with the egg wash and sprinkle with sesame seeds or poppy seeds if using.
  • Bake for 15 to 18 minutes, or until golden brown.
  • If you didn't use the egg wash and seeds, brush with melted butter if desired. Let the buns cool on a rack.
  • Split the buns apart and stuff them with sandwich fillings.
  • Gather the ingredients.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the water, milk, melted butter, and egg.
  • Place the milk mixture along with the flour, sugar, salt, and instant or bread machine yeast in the bread machine in the order suggested by the manufacturer.
  • Set to the dough cycle.
  • Remove the finished dough to a lightly floured surface. Flatten into a rectangle, cut into pieces, and shape the dough into balls. Place on 2 parchment-lined baking sheets, cover with a kitchen towel, and let rise for 30 minutes.
  • Brush with the egg wash and seeds, if using, and bake in a 375 F oven for 15 to 18 minutes.
  • If desired, brush with melted butter if the egg wash and seeds weren't used. Let the buns cool on a rack.
  • Split the buns in half, add sandwich fillings, and enjoy.

SAVORY LAMB SLIDERS



Savory Lamb Sliders image

Provided by Geoffrey Zakarian

Categories     appetizer

Time 10h

Yield 9 sliders

Number Of Ingredients 24

1 1/2 pounds ground lamb
1/4 cup minced shallot
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h mint
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h parsley
1 tablespoon kosher salt
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/4 teaspoon paprika
1 clove garlic, grated
1 cup plain Greek yogurt, strained
1/2 cup grated cucumber
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h dill
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h mint
2 teaspoons lemon juice
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
One 9-count package pretzel slider buns, preferably King's Hawaiian, warmed or lightly toasted
Green leaf lettuce, for garnish
1/4 cup crumbled feta
Pickled Onions, recipe follows
1 cup red wine vinegar
1/4 cup sugar
2 tablespoons kosher salt
1 tablespoon pickling spice
1 red onion, sliced thinly into rings

Steps:

  • Form the lamb sliders: In a large bowl, add the lamb, shallots, mint, parsley, salt, pepper, cumin, paprika and garlic. Gently combine, making sure not to overmix. Divide the mixture into 9 equal portions. Using a ring mold about 3 inches in diameter, press each portion into the mold to form a slider, or just form the patties with your hands. Transfer the patties to a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and cover with plastic wrap. Refrigerate the patties for about 30 minutes.
  • Make the tzatziki: In a medium bowl, combine the yogurt, cucumber, dill, mint, lemon juice, salt and pepper. Refrigerate until serving time.
  • Cook the lamb sliders: Heat a grill pan or grill to high heat and cook the slider patties, 2 to 3 minutes. Flip the patties, then sprinkle with salt and pepper and continue to grill until cooked through (130 to 135 degrees F), another 2 to 3 minutes.
  • To serve: Top the bun bottoms with lettuce, tzatziki and feta. Top the bun tops with the tzatziki and Pickled Onions. Place the slider patties on the bun bottoms. Place the tops of the buns on the sliders and serve.
  • Combine the vinegar, sugar, salt, pickling spice and 1 cup water in a medium saucepan. Bring to a simmer over medium-high heat. Add the onions to the pan and stir to combine. Bring back to a simmer, then turn off the heat and allow to cool to room temperature. Transfer to a resealable container and refrigerate overnight or up to 2 weeks.

SLIDERS- MINI BURGERS W/CHEESE



Sliders- Mini Burgers W/Cheese image

These burgers are similiar to White Castle/Krystal type burgers. I use Sara Lee Dinner rolls that come 12 to package and can be found in the bread section of most supermarkets. The recipe sounds complicated, but I prep everything ahead of time so that once I start frying the burgers, I can make 12 of them in less than 15 minutes. I usually serve 3 burgers per serving. I hope you and yours enjoy them as much as my family. These are requested twice a week in my house!

Provided by ItalianMomof2

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 45m

Yield 12 burgers, 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 1/4 lbs 90% lean ground beef
1 large vidalia onion, finely chopped
6 slices cheddar cheese, cut in half
1 (12 count) package sara lee dinner rolls (12 count, or any other small dinner rolls)
12 dill pickle slices
ketchup

Steps:

  • Each burger is 1/4 cup of ground beef. I have those stainless steel measuring cups that come 4 to a pack and are broken down by 1/3, 1/4, 1/2 and 1 cup. Gently measure out 1/4 cup of ground beef and roll into a ball. Don't pack the meat into the cup. Do this for the rest of the meat, you should get 12 "balls.
  • Take a sheet of wax paper (12x12) and put 2 meat balls on the lower half of the wax paper. Fold over the wax paper so that the meat balls are between it. Gently press each ball down evenly to make two THIN beef patties. (I gently press down and then take a rolling pin and roll them out nice and thin. The patties will appear to be the size of a regular burger, but trust me, after you cook it, it will decrease in size, and fit on the tiny buns.
  • Lift the top layer of the wax paper up and "shape" the patties making sure they're nice and round. Once done, put the top layer back on and put to the side. Take another sheet of wax paper and do the same for the rest of the burgers.
  • Take the dinner rolls and cut into thirds. (lay the dinner roll on it's side and cut into 3 even pieces.) Take the middle piece out leaving just the top and bottom of bun. If you want to make double burgers, you will only need 6 of the dinner rolls, not 12.
  • Finely chop the onion and put 1/4 of the onion into a bowl with 1 cup of boiling water. Let it steep, this onion water will help "steam" your buns later. Put the rest of the chopped onion in another bowl and put on the side till later.
  • Cut the 6 slices of cheese in half and arrange in a single layer on a sheet of wax paper and arrange the pickle chips on a plate. (you are doing all these preparations ahead of time since the burgers are thin they will cook fast and you want everything done and ready for cooking.
  • Heat up your frying pan on medium high heat. (When I cook these burgers, I use 2 frying pans at once). Once the pans are hot enough, place the burgers into the pan and cook about 4 minutes. If the burgers appear to be cooking fast, you can flip them sooner.
  • Once you flip the burgers, put 1 tsp of onions on each burger immediately. Let the burgers cook for 4 more minutes.
  • Take some of the onion water and pour into pan, about 1/4-1/2 cup. This will help steam the burgers and bun. cook 1 minute.
  • put a slice of cheese onto each burger. I like "steamed" buns, so after I put the cheese onto the burgers, I put one of those splatter shields over the top of the frying pan with the tops of the buns on it. This also serves as a top and helps melt the cheese.
  • While the cheese is melting, arrange the bun bottoms on a plate and put a squeeze of ketchup and one pickle on each bun.
  • Once the cheese has melted, place the burger onto the bun and immediately put the top on.
  • Repeat until all the burgers are cooked.
  • Enjoy!

DILLY ROLLS



Dilly Rolls image

These versatile rolls are so welcome served warm alongside any dinner. I always make a big batch since my family enjoys them after they're cool, too, stuffed with a filling like egg salad or ham salad. -Mary Bickel, Terre Haute,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 45m

Yield 2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 cups 4% cottage cheese
2 tablespoons butter
2 packages (1/4 ounce each) active dry yeast
1/2 cup warm water (110° to 115°)
2 large eggs, room temperature
1/4 cup sugar
2 tablespoons dried minced onion
1 to 2 tablespoons dill weed
1 tablespoon salt
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
4-1/2 to 5 cups all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• In a large saucepan over medium heat, heat cottage cheese and butter until butter is melted. Cool to 110° to 115°. In a large bowl, dissolve yeast in water. Add eggs, sugar, onion, dill, salt, baking soda and cottage cheese mixture. Add 3 cups of flour; beat until smooth. Add enough remaining flour to form a soft dough., Turn onto a floured surface; knead until smooth and elastic, 6-8 minutes. Place in a greased bowl, turning once to grease top.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 1 hour. , Punch dough down. Form into 24 balls; place in a 13x9-in. baking pan that has been sprayed with cooking spray. Cover and let rise until doubled, about 45 minutes. , Bake at 350° for 20-25 minutes.

BURGER SLIDERS WITH SECRET SAUCE



Burger Sliders with Secret Sauce image

These sliders are super easy to put together and are always a hit! I love that they are "fast food" without having to go to a restaurant. Take them to a party, make them for dinner or serve them on game day. The meat can also be made ahead of time in preparation for your gathering. -April Lee Wiencek, Chicago, Illinois

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Yield 12 sliders

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 pounds ground beef
2 large eggs, beaten
3/4 cup minced onion, divided
2 teaspoons garlic powder
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on pepper
1 package (17 ounces) dinner rolls
1/2 cup Thousand Island salad dressing, divided
10 slices American cheese
12 sliced dill pickles
1-1/2 cups shredded Iceberg lettuce
1 tablespoon butter, melted
1 tablespoon sesame seeds, toasted

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, mix beef, eggs, 1/2 cup minced onion, garlic powder, salt and pepper just until combined; do not overmix. Place meat mixture on a large, parchment-lined baking sheet; shape into two, 6-in. x 8-in. rectangles, each about 1/2-inch thick. Bake until a thermometer reads 160°, 15-20 minutes., Meanwhile, without separating rolls, cut rolls in half horizontally. Spread 1/4 cup of dressing evenly over bottom halves of rolls., Blot meat with paper towels to remove excess fat; top meat with cheese and return to oven. Bake until cheese has just melted, 2-3 minutes. Place meat on bottom halves of rolls; spread with remaining 1/4 cup dressing. Layer with pickles, remaining 1/4 cup minced onion and shredded lettuce; replace with top halves of rolls. Brush butter on top of rolls; sprinkle with sesame seeds. Serve immediately.
